OVERVIEW OF WORKERS' PULMONARY FAAL CONDITIONS AND WORKER ACTIONS AT THE END OF THE FINAL SCRUB INDUSTRY X SURABAYA Maya Puspita Sari; Corie Indria Prasasti
The Indonesian Journal of Public Health Vol. 15 No. 1 (2020): THE INDONESIAN JOURNAL OF PUBLIC HEALTH
Publisher : Universitas Airlangga

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| Full PDF (1328.001 KB) | DOI: 10.20473/ijph.v15i1.2020.25-36

Abstract

ABSTRACTOne type of air pollution that has the potential to harm human health is particulate dust. Particulate dust causes pulmonary damage when inhaled during work continuously. The purpose of this study was to see the description of the condition of the lung physiology ,workers' actions,worker smoking habits,use of respiratory tract,and physical quality of the environment. This was descriptive research, using design cross-sectional. The sample size used total population as 14 people. physical environmental quality includes PM2.5 concentration,air temperature and humidity. The action variable was measured using an observation sheet, while smoking habits and respiratory tract measured using a questionnaire. Lung function disorder was measured using spirometry. Based on the results,50% of workers had a bad action, 64.3% of workers had a smoking habit, and 28.6% of workers didn’t use continuous respiratory protection during working hours. The measurement of physical environmental quality at PM2.5 still meets the quality standard, while for the temperature and humidity do not meet quality standards. A total of 5 workers in the final rub section have lung function disorders. The conclusion that can be taken is more lung function disorder is experienced by workers who have smoking habits, not using continuous respiratory protection during working hours. The advice that can be given is that the use of the respiratory protector of masks should always be used continuously while workin. For workers with lung function disorders, should immediately conduct further medical examination and reduce smoking habits so that the lung physiological condition doesn’t decrease.Keywords: PM2.5 concentration, lung function disorders, workers' actions,worker smoking habits,use of respiratory protection
GANGGUAN KULIT PEMULUNG DI TPA KENEP DITINJAU DARI ASPEK KESELAMATAN DAN KESEHATAN KERJA Karunia Friska Pratama; Corie Indria Prasasti
The Indonesian Journal of Occupational Safety and Health Vol. 6 No. 2 (2017): The Indonesian Journal Of Occupational Safety and Health
Publisher : Universitas Airlangga

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| Full PDF (286.551 KB) | DOI: 10.20473/ijosh.v6i2.2017.135-145

Abstract

scavenger is one of job that have a risk for the health or work safety cause usually interact with the garbage as a source of disease factor and can be a good place for disease vector development. The purpose of this study is to know the skin disease that happens at scavenger from occupational safety and health aspect. The population are 43 people , and the sample amount is 33 people which found from simple random sampling technique. The result showed that most of damage excerpter are women with work period from more than 4 years, work in less than 8 hours a day. From 33 people, 27 people have skin disease, with 7 people got tinea unguium diagnosis.. Another kind of skin disease that found at scavenger are, tinea korporis, tinea falvalis,tinea versikolor, candidiasis, karbonkel, folikulitis, dan miliria rubra that cause of mush,parasite, and high perspiration activity. Skin disease can happens cause of the more of cloth using and high temperature climate and less of personal hygiene from damage scavenger work pattern.
Hubungan Perilaku dan Keluhan Penyakit Kulit pada Pengguna Pemandian Umum Bektiharjo, Tuban, Jawa Timur Diva Alishya Shafwah; Retno Adriyani; Eva Rosdiana Dewi; Corie Indria Prasasti; Shaharuddin Mohd Sham
Jurnal Kesehatan Lingkungan Indonesia Vol 21, No 3 (2022): Oktober 2022
Publisher : Master Program of Environmental Health, Faculty of Public Health, Diponegoro University

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.14710/jkli.21.3.245-252

Abstract

Latar belakang: Sarana rekreasi air yang menggunakan air alami atau disebut pemandian umum berpotensi menyebabkan penyakit bagi penggunanya, diantaranya adalah keluhan penyakit kulit.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k menganalisis hubungan perilaku pengguna pemandian umum dengan keluhan penyakit kulit setelah berenang di pemandian umum.Metode: Penelitian ini merupakan penelitian observational dengan desain cross sectional. Variabel dependen adalah keluhan penyakit kulit, sedangkan variabel independen adalah pengetahuan, sikap, dan tindakan pengunjung terhadap pencegahan penyakit yang dapat terjadi setelah berenang di pemandian umum. Pengumpulan data dilakukan melalui penyebaran kuisioner secara online dengan kriteria inklusi yang ditetapkan. Penelitian dilakukan terhadap pengguna Pemandian Bektiharjo, Kabupaten Tuban, Jawa Timur. Diperoleh 100 responden yang bersedia berpartisipasi. Data yang diperoleh dianalisis menggunakan uji chi-square.Hasil: Hasil penelitian ini menunjukkan bahwa karakteristik pengguna Pemandian Bektiharjo yaitu berjenis kelamin laki-laki (48%), berumur ³17 tahun (82%), dan tingkat pendidikan terakhir tinggi (69%). Keluhan penyakit kulit dialami oleh 86% pengguna, berupa keluhan dengan tingkat ringan. Aspek perilaku yang berhubungan signifikan dengan keluhan penyakit kulit adalah pengetahuan (p=0,002). Pengguna pemandian umum kurang memiliki kebiasaan atau tindakan pencegahan terjadinya penyakit kulit (69%).Simpulan: Pengetahuan mengenai pencegahan terjadinya penyakit kulit di pemandian umum berhubungan dengan keluhan penyakit kulit setelah berenang di Pemandian Bektiharjo, Kabupaten Tuban, Jawa Timur. Disarankan agar pengelola pemandian umum memberikan edukasi pada pengunjung dan memonitor kualitas air pemandian secara periodik. ABSTRACT Title: Relationship of Knowledge, Attitudes, and Practices of Swimmers with Skin-related Illnesses in Bektiharjo Recreational Water, Tuban, East Java, IndonesiaBackground: Recreational water illnesses (RWIs) can be caused by chemicals and germs found in the freshwater public bath we swim or play in, such as skin diseases. This study aims to analyze the relationship between the behavior of users and complaints of skin diseases after swimming or playing in freshwater. Method: This research was an observational study with a cross-sectional design. The dependent variables were complaints of skin diseases, while the independent knowledge, attitudes, and visitors' habit are to prevent recreational water illness. Data collection was carried out by online questionnaires with specific inclusion criteria. The subjects were users of the Bektiharjo pools, Tuban Regency, East Java. There were 100 respondents were participated and the data were analyzed by chi-square test.Result: The study found that the users of the Bektiharjo pools were male (48%), aged ³17 years (82%), and had high education (69%). Skin disease complaints are found by 86% of users, mostly at a mild level. The knowledge of skin disease prevention was significantly related to complaints of skin disease (p=0.002). Most users have bad habits in skin disease prevention (69%).Conclusion: Knowledge about the prevention of skin diseases is related to complaints of skin diseases following exposure to Bektiharjo Public Baths, Tuban Regency, East Java. It is recommended that public bath managers provide education to visitors and freshwater quality should be monitored periodically.

Evaluasi Program Pos Gizi Melalui Pendekatan Empat Elemen Pemberdayaan Masyarakat: Evaluation of the Nutrition Heart Program Through the Four Elements of Community Empowerment Approach Satyadewi, Rika; Kurnia, Galuh Mega; Ersanti, Arina Mufida; Prasasti, Corie Indria
Amerta Nutrition Vol. 8 No. 3SP (2024): AMERTA NUTRITION SUPPLEMENTARY EDITION Special 4th Amerta Nutrition Conferenc
Publisher : Universitas Airlangga

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.20473/amnt.v8i3SP.2024.180-189

Abstract

Background: The Nutrition Heart Program is a community empowerment initiative implemented to enhance the weight of toddlers based on local food capabilities. The 2024 evaluation results revealed that 46.85% of participants experienced fluctuating weight trends. Narayan's four elements of community empowerment (access to information, inclusion/participation, accountability, local organizational capacity) play a crucial role in future program enhancements. Objectives: To assess the Nutrition Heart Program based on the four elements of community empowerment. Methods: The research was conducted using a qualitative design and was conducted in 10 nutrition centers supported by Amerta Kasih. Data collection methods included in-depth interviews with cadre representatives, pregnant women, and field assistants at each nutrition center. Triangulation of methods was utilized to validate the validity of the results of data collection, namely by observation and document studies. Results: Access to information on the program includes the use of WhatsApp, flyers, field facilitators, and health workers. Most mothers of toddlers actively participated, although some were also mothers of toddlers who were passive due to work commitments. Cadres play an active role in program implementation, handling certain administrative reports are done by cadres as a form of accountability. There are no local organizations engaged in program implementation. Conclusions: Three of the four elements of community empowerment are evident in the nutrition heart program. Efforts should be made to establish or involve local organizations in program implementation of the program, as well as efforts to optimize the implementation of the other three empowerment elements.

Edukasi Higiene Sanitasi dalam Upaya Pencegahan Scabies di Pondok Pesantren, Kabupaten Lamongan Notobroto, Hari Basuki; Diyanah, Khuliyah Candraning; Pawitra, Aditya Sukma; Yudhastuti, Ririh; Adriyani, Retno; Sulistyorini, Lilis; Prasasti, Corie Indria; Azizah, R.; Lestari, Kusuma Scorpia; Sudarmaji, Sudarmaji; Dimjati Lusno, Muhammad Farid; Husnina, Zida; Puji Astuti, Ratna Dwi; Kusuma Wardani, Ratnaningtyas Wahyu; Arfiani, Novi Dian; Dhamayanti, Yeni; Saleh, Tania Ardiani; Naser, Mhd. Izzan; Jassey, Babucarr
Jurnal Pengabdian Masyarakat (ABDIRA) Vol 5, No 2 (2025): Abdira, April
Publisher : Universitas Pahlawan Tuanku Tambusai

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.31004/abdira.v5i2.599

Abstract

Skin diseases such as scabies continue to pose significant health issues within pesantren (Islamic boarding schools) due to inadequate sanitation and low awareness among students regarding personal higiene. Scabies is highly contagious, transmitted through direct contact and the sharing of personal items. Therefore, there is a need for interventions, specifically educational programs, to enhance knowledge and awareness about sanitation and the prevention of scabies in pesantren. This activity aims to improve students understanding of environmental sanitation, personal higiene, and the prevention and control of scabies through educational outreach activities. This initiative was conducted using outreach and practical training methods for students at Pondok Pesantren Al Amin, Lamongan. Evaluation involved pre-tests and post-tests, comparing the results to measure the increase in participants' knowledge. The results was a noticeable improvement in students' knowledge, with the average score increasing from 84.1% on the pre-test to 91.6% on the post-test concerning personal higiene and environmental sanitation at the pesantren (p-value = 0.000). This educational activity successfully enhanced students' understanding of sanitation and health in the pesantren setting. Further approaches are necessary for the prevention and transmission of scabies.
ANALISIS KUALITAS PUPUK KOTORAN AYAM PADA KELOMPOK TANI MEKARSARI GUBENG SURABAYA Salsabila, Hasna Rifqoh; Prasasti, Corie Indria
Jurnal Kesehatan Tambusai Vol. 6 No. 2 (2025): JUNI 2025
Publisher : Universitas Pahlawan Tuanku Tambusai

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.31004/jkt.v6i2.44812

Abstract

Peternakan ayam merupakan sumber penting bagi penyediaan daging dan telur, yang berfungsi sebagai sumber protein hewani bagi manusia. Namun, jika pengelolaan limbah tidak dilakukan dengan baik, hal tersebut dapat menimbulkan dampak negatif terhadap kesehatan manusia dan lingkungan. Salah satu limbah utama yang dihasilkan yaitu kotoran ayam. Jika kotoran ini tidak diolah dengan baik, dapat menyebabkan pencemaran udara, air, dan tanah serta meningkatkan risiko penyebaran penyakit. Untuk meminimalkan dampak tersebut, kotoran ayam dapat diolah menjadi kompos yang berfungsi sebagai pupuk organik dalam pertanian.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k membandingkan kualitas kompos kotoran ayam dari dua peternakan di kelompok tani Mekarsari Gubeng Surabaya. Penelitian ini merupakan studi deskriptif dengan pendekatan komparatif. Sampel yang digunakan adalah kompos berbahan dasar kotoran ayam yang dihasilkan dari dua lokasi peternakan berbeda. Kemudian hasil uji dibandingkan dengan spesifikasi standar yang tercantum dalam SNI 19-7030-2004. Hasil pengujian menunjukkan bahwa beberapa parameter seperti pH, kadar air, karbon, dan rasio C/N masih melebihi batas maksimum. Meskipun demikian, unsur-unsur seperti nitrogen, fosfor, dan kalium sudah melebihi batas minimal standar yang ditetapkan, sehingga sangat bermanfaat untuk mendukung pertumbuhan tanaman. Kompos yang digunakan dalam penelitian ini masih memerlukan waktu pengomposan serta pengeringan tambahan untuk menjadikan kompos matang secara optimal.
